NFB Convention seminar on advocacy in the vote by mail era

The hottest topic in voting rights today is vote-by-mail.  "Election 
Day" is not what it used to be.  Come to our national convention 
seminar on "How to Advocate for Accessibility in the Era of 
Vote-by-Mail."  If your state is considering becoming a vote-by-mail 
state, or already is one, learn about its impact on blind 
voters.  Delivery of printed ballots by the US Mail fails to provide 
needed accessibility to blind voters.

Three states are already vote-by-mail states, and California Is about 
to join that group next year.  Another half dozen states are 
considering switching to vote-by-mail.  Your state may be one of 
these.  A total of 22 states have early voting procedures that 
include vote-by-mail options.   The percentage of people voting by 
mail has more than doubled since 2000.
